Written with the depth of a 1960s sword-and-sandal epic, THE SURVIVOR is a coarse blend of futuristic sci-fi and jungle adventure. A juvenile expression of machismo, it barely squeaks by as entertainment for the non-discriminating.
In the near future, President Bradford (Richard Herd) is shanghaied from the space colony that is now the United States. On ravaged planet Earth (now an abandoned penal colony), Bradford learns that his son Kyla (Richard Moll), convicted for an attempted overthrow of the US government, plans to
